Pool barrier installation involves setting up physical barriers around swimming pools to create a secure boundary. These barriers can include fences, gates, or other enclosures designed to prevent unauthorized or accidental access to the pool area. The process typically involves assessing the property, choosing appropriate materials, and installing the barrier according to safety standards and local regulations. This service helps ensure that the pool area remains a safe space for families, especially those with young children or pets.
One of the primary problems pool barrier installation addresses is the risk of accidental drownings or injuries. Without proper barriers, children or pets might gain unsupervised access to the pool, increasing the danger of falls or drowning incidents. Installing a sturdy and reliable barrier creates a physical obstacle that limits access, providing peace of mind for homeowners. Additionally, these barriers can help prevent unwanted visitors or neighborhood animals from entering the pool area, reducing potential hazards and maintaining privacy.

The overview below groups typical Pool Barrier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Spokane,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Minor pool barrier repairs or adjustments typically range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, covering tasks like fixing loose panels or replacing damaged latches.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this spectrum.
Partial Installations - Installing new sections or upgrading existing barriers usually costs between $1,000-$3,000. Local contractors often find that most projects in Spokane fall into this range, especially for standard-sized pools.
Full Replacement - Replacing an entire pool barrier can range from $3,500-$8,000 depending on size and materials. Larger, more complex projects tend to reach the upper end, but many replacements stay within the mid to high range.
Custom or Complex Projects - Custom designs or multi-area installations can exceed $8,000 and may reach $12,000 or more. These projects are less common but are handled by experienced local service providers for larger or intricate setups.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
